Forex: EUR/JPY extends advance to 129.25

FXstreet.com (San Francisco) - The Euro is rallying against the Japanese yen following the ECB decision to cut by 25 bps its interest rate to 0.50%. The EUR/USD has jumped 170 pips in the latest hour from intra-day low at 127.55 to break the 128.40, to trade above the 129.00 region and to reach fresh highest level since April 26 at 129.25.

Currently the EUR/JPY is trading at 129.10, 0.56% above opening price. The pair is trading slightly bullish according to the FXstreet.com trend index with indicators such as MACD, CCI and Momentum pointing to the north while the Stochastic is neutral.

Above the 129.25, next resistances are at 129.40 and 129.90. ON the downside, supports are at 128.70, 127.90 and 127.30.

Forex: EUR/AUD bounces to 1.2869/72

The EUR/AUD found itself bouncing off the 1.2840 level following the EMU interest rate decision Thursday. The cross subsequently rallied over 30 pips to trade at 1.2869/72.
